Effective SQL Server Index Tuning Techniques



Mastering SQL Server Index Tuning requires numerous methods.
To begin with, recognizing frequently used columns is key.
Creating composite indexes can boost data retrieval significantly.
Additionally, regular reorganization helps in reducing fragmentation.

Frequently Asked Questions about SQL Server Index Tuning



  • Q: What is SQL Server Index Tuning?

    A: Index optimization in SQL Server requires adjusting index structures to enhance data retrieval efficiency.

  • Q: When should I optimize my SQL Server indexes?

    A: Regular maintenance of SQL Server indexes is recommended, usually quarterly or based on usage.

  • Q: What are the most effective methods for SQL Server Index Tuning?

    A: Successful techniques include recognizing frequently queried columns, developing multi-column indexes, and regularly reorganizing index structures to reduce fragmentation.
